Key Replacement for Cars: A Comprehensive Guide

Losing or harming a car key can be a discouraging experience. For lots of, the idea of changing a car key typically evokes different costs, time periods, and treatments that can rapidly end up being overwhelming. This guide aims to inform car owners about the kinds of keys, the replacement process, costs, and frequently asked questions to assist navigate the key replacement journey effectively.

Types of Car Keys

Comprehending the type of car key you possess is crucial when looking for replacements. Here are the common types of car keys available today:

Type of KeyDescriptionCommon Cars
Conventional KeyA simple metal key with no electronicsOlder designs, a lot of basic cars
Transponder KeyA key with a chip that interacts with the car's ignitionThe majority of mid-range and newer cars
Remote Key FobA key with a remote control feature, typically used for locking/unlockingCommon in modern-day lorries
Smart KeyA proximity key that enables push-button start without inserting the keyLuxury brands and hybrids

Understanding the Differences

  • Conventional Keys: Often the least costly to replace, conventional keys can typically be replicated by any locksmith.

  • Transponder Keys: These keys work with your car's ignition system. A replacement requires configuring to sync with the vehicle, which might include going to a dealer or specialized locksmith.

  • Remote Key Fobs: In addition to opening the doors, these keys can also consist of functions like a panic button or trunk release. They typically require replacement and shows from a dealership or a specialized key maker.

  • Smart Keys: Smart keys include an additional layer of innovation, enabling for keyless entry and start. Replacing these can typically be the most intricate and pricey due to the innovative innovation included.

The Key Replacement Process

Changing a car key is not as straightforward as merely getting a copy at the nearby hardware store, especially for transponder keys, remote control car keys replacement fobs, and wise keys. The steps normally involve:

  1. Identifying the Type of Key: Determine what kind of key your vehicle utilizes.

  2. Gathering Necessary Information: To replace your key, you might need:

    • The Vehicle Identification Number (VIN)
    • Proof of ownership (title, registration)
    • A valid ID
  3. Picking a replacement key near me Option: There are numerous opportunities to check out:

    • Dealership: Often the most costly option, but guarantees proper programs.
    • Independent Locksmith: Can typically manage transponder keys and fobs at a lower expense.
    • Online Services: Some business offer cutting and programming services by means of mail but validate they're reputable to prevent scams.
  4. Programming the Key: The brand-new key needs to be set to deal with your vehicle's immobilizer and other electronic systems.

  5. Evaluating the Key: Once the key is replaced and programmed, guarantee it works properly with all elements of the vehicle.

Costs Involved in Key Replacement

The cost of changing a car key can vary substantially based upon the type of key, the make and design of the vehicle, and where the replacement is done. Here's a basic breakdown:

Key TypeAverage Replacement Costs
Traditional Key₤ 2 - ₤ 10 (Duplicate)
Transponder Key₤ 50 - ₤ 250 (Replacement & & Programming
)Remote Key Fob₤ 100 - ₤ 400 (Replacement & & Programming
)Smart Key₤ 200 - ₤ 600 (Replacement & & Programming)

Additional Factors to Consider

  • Emergency Services: Some locksmith professionals use emergency services which can contribute to the total expense.
  • Insurance coverage: Check if your car insurance covers key replacement, as certain policies might include this benefit.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. What should I do if I lose my car key?

If you lose your car key, first look for a spare. If unavailable, locate your vehicle's VIN and evidence of ownership, and get in touch with a dealership or locksmith for a replacement auto key fobs.

2. Can I replace my own car key?

While some standard keys can be replaced at home, a lot of modern keys need specific shows that a dealer or locksmith professional must carry out.

3. How long does it require to replace a car key?

The time frame for replacing a car key can vary from 30 minutes to numerous hours, depending upon the type of key and the procedure essential for programming.

4. Are key replacement services available 24/7?

Many locksmiths use 24/7 services, especially for emergency scenarios. Nevertheless, schedule might differ, so it's wise to sign in advance.

5. Can I get a replicate without the initial key?

For traditional keys, yes. Nevertheless, for transponder keys and clever keys, having the initial is often required for appropriate programming.
